REVALUATION (CO) title: revaluation (CO) (SAP Library - Glossary)
REVALUATION (CO) category: Controlling (CO)
REVALUATION (CO) explained:
A method of changing the values on certain cost centers by valuating the posted amounts with percentages fixed individually by the user.
